Euspen International Conference & Exhibition

June 09, 2025 - June 13, 2025

The euspen International Conference & Exhibition has become a landmark event, bringing together experts and innovators in precision engineering and nanotechnology to examine and celebrate the breakthroughs shaping the future. With a strong focus on innovation, the conference delves into the intersection of cutting-edge research and real-world applications. By attracting thought leaders from diverse fields, the event serves as a global forum for discussing how precision engineering and nanotechnology are transforming industries such as biomedical sciences, automation, energy, and electronics.

Among the most exciting areas covered at the event are advancements in cancer research and the application of advanced optical sensors. Precision engineering is proving to be a critical tool in developing more accurate, less invasive diagnostic tools, offering the potential for earlier cancer detection and more targeted treatments. The integration of nanotechnology in these processes promises to unlock new possibilities in imaging, drug delivery, and therapeutic techniques. Researchers present their latest findings on how the combination of these technologies is paving the way for more personalized medicine, offering tailored solutions to patients based on individual needs and molecular profiles.

EXPOÓPTICA

April 09, 2026 - April 11, 2026

EXPOÓPTICA emerges as the preeminent event for professionals in the fields of Optics, Optometry, and Audiology. Set against the vibrant backdrop of Madrid, this internationally acclaimed exhibition serves as a focal point for discovering the latest advancements, connecting with industry leaders, and staying abreast of cutting-edge trends and technologies.

Organized by Ifema (Feria de Madrid), EXPOÓPTICA is renowned for its commitment to excellence and innovation in showcasing the very best of the optical healthcare industry. With a biennial schedule, this event brings together a diverse spectrum of participants, including leading companies, manufacturers, and healthcare professionals from around the globe.

At EXPOÓPTICA , attendees can expect an immersive experience, with a dynamic exhibition hall showcasing a vast array of products and services. From stylish eyewear to state-of-the-art laboratory equipment and innovative technologies, the event offers a comprehensive overview of the latest offerings in the field. Moreover, audiology solutions take center stage, highlighting the integral role of hearing health in the broader spectrum of optical care.
